TITLE II—MERCURY-CONTAINING BATTERY MANAGEMENT ACT 42 USC 14333. 42 USC 14334. 42 USC 14335. 42 USC 14336. SEC. 201. SHORT TITLE. This title may be cited as the "Mercury-Containing Battery Management Act". SEC. 202. PURPOSE. The purpose of this title is to phase out the use of batteries containing mercury. SEC. 203. LIMITATIONS ON THE SALE OF ALKALINE-MANGANESE BAT- TERIES CONTAINING MERCURY. No person shall sell, offer for sale, or offer for promotional purposes any alkaline-manganese battery manufactured on or after the date of enactment of this Act, with a mercury content that was intentionally introduced (as distinguished from mercury that may be incidentally present in other materials), except that the limitation on mercury content in alkaline-manganese button cells shall be 25 milligrams of mercury per button cell. SEC. 204. LIMITATIONS ON THE SALE OF ZINC-CARBON BATTERIES CONTAINING MERCURY. No person shall sell, offer for sale, or offer for promotional purposes any zinc-carbon battery manufactured on or after the date of enactment of this Act, that contains mercury that was intentionally introduced as described in section 203. SEC. 205. LIMITATIONS ON THE SALE OF BUTTON CELL MERCURIC- OXIDE BATTERIES. No person shall sell, offer for sale, or offer for promotional purposes any button cell mercuric-oxide battery for use in the United States on or after the date of enactment of this Act. SEC. 206. LIMITATIONS ON THE SALE OF OTHER MERCURIC-OXIDE BATTERIES. (a) PROHIBITION. — On or after the date of enactment of this Act, no person shall sell, offer for sale, or offer for promotional purposes a mercuric-oxide battery for use in the United States unless the battery manufacturer, or the importer of such a battery— (1) identifies a collection site in the United States that has all required Federal, State, and local government approvals, to which persons may send used mercuric-oxide batteries for recycling or proper disposal; (2) informs each of its purchasers of mercuric-oxide batteries of the collection site identified under paragraph (1); and (3) informs each of its purchasers of mercuric-oxide batteries of a telephone number that the purchaser may call to get information about sending mercuric-oxide batteries for recycling or proper disposal. (b) APPLICATION OF SECTION.—This section does not apply to a sale or offer of a mercuric-oxide button cell battery. SEC. 207. NEW PRODUCT OR USE.
